Leveraging On-Chain Trading Volume for Optimal Crypto Investments

The world of cryptocurrencies is constantly evolving, with new tokens and projects emerging daily. Investors face the challenge of navigating this complex landscape to maximize their returns. In recent years, a rotation strategy has gained traction, offering a unique approach to crypto investments. This strategy aims to improve both absolute and risk-adjusted returns by leveraging the information contained within the on-chain trading volume metric. By tilting towards protocols with greater recent activity, this strategy taps into the growing demand for blockchain protocols, potentially outperforming traditional allocations to specific tokens like Ether and Polygon.

The Rotation Strategy Unveiled

The rotation strategy takes advantage of the information within on-chain trading volume to optimize crypto investments. Instead of allocating funds to specific tokens like Ether or Polygon, this strategy dynamically adjusts the portfolio based on the trading volume of different protocols. By favoring protocols with higher recent activity, the rotation strategy aims to capture the potential upside associated with increased blockchain protocol demand.
